ABSTRACT This study evaluated the cardioprotective potential of Vitex simplicifolia methanol extract (VSME) and explored its underlying mechanisms of action. Twenty‐five male rats were assigned to five groups (n = 5). Group 1 served as the normal control, while groups 2–5 were exposed to 5 mg/kg body weight of cadmium chloride (CdCl2) daily.
